The Cinco de Mayo celebrations continue this weekend at Bell Bank Park, 1 Legacy Drive in Mesa, near Queen Creek.

First, the Cinco de 5k will be from 8 a.m. to noon on Saturday, May 7 at the park. This is a family-friendly 5k and 1.25 walk for participants of all ages. Terrain will include pavement, dirt, grass, sidewalks, and turf and encompass all of the park. There will be T-shirts and medals for all participants, runners 21-plus will receive a coupon for a free beer or seltzer. This event is part of the Legacy 5K Series that takes place every month at Bell Bank Park.

Then, Cinco Mas Dos Fiesta will be from 5 to 9 p.m. on Saturday, March 7 at the park. This will be a fiesta filled weekend of food, fun and live music. Country artist Harry Luge and special guest Nick Moody will perform live on the Tixr Yard stage, and mariachi bands will perform on the Miller Lite Way stage. 

Activities will include pinatas and lawn games, as well as a Sombrero Flip Chip Game that will feature opportunities to win tickets and merchandise to the Arizona Taco Festival that will be at Bell Bank Park Nov. 12-13. Tixr Yard will also have beer specials at the Corona Cantina.
